Default Re: Fuel Injector Size HELP!!

You also need to look at the stock fuel pump. I installed a LSA crate engine in my 2010 Camaro a couple of years ago. We used the CTS-V pump and controler from Lingenfelter.
We made 14 pounds of boost and ran 62 pound per hour injectors. We ran them at a system presure of 58 PSI. They were rated at 43 so we picked up a little flow.

Car ran 10.33 at 132. Horsepower at the crank was about 750.
